Book excerpt: Every Indian should know at least the essence of The Mahabharata and The Gita, irrespective of their religion because it teaches more of management principles in life. In this busy world, we do not have time to read even essential books. Also, most of the youngsters do not have the opportunity to read our scriptures. With that idea, this book was created to have a reading in 100 minutes. If you are interested and need more clarifications, you can always refer to standard books. Importance is given to express the concepts and morals rather than the entire story. In the end, even the principles of The Gita are explained in a nutshell. In fact, religion can only be experienced and not taught. This book endeavors to demonstrate how Hinduism has been wrongly quoted by many and it aims to bring forth the truth. There are so many myths also. When Atma is same in all living beings can there be a superior one or an inferior one. Even a dog is not inferior to human being. How can God separate human beings and bring castes? If so, is He a God? We can’t blame God for all the egoistic mistakes done by humans in the name of God. God has no form. But Hinduism says you can make innumerable forms as you like as everything is God. In Mahabharata all these questions are answered, including who is a Brahmin? Can a Brahmin by birth superior? Etc. The approach to various religions may differ. That is the nature of God’s creation so that there is diversity in everything. Imagine the number of languages we have. Like that, even though the ultimate principles of religions are same, they were modified simplified as per the norms of the local people. The problem with simplification is that it creates controversy. The advantage of simplicity is that it is easily understandable. People take only the problems in their hand and cause in-justice to their own religion and humanity. If people are egoistic of religion, they are one of the worst criminals in the world, because all religions teach peace, love and harmony.
